Chattanooga State Vs. Lookouts Exhibition Game Set For April 4

  • Friday, March 17, 2017

The Chattanooga State Community College baseball program announced that the 12th annual ChattState Tigers vs. Chattanooga Lookouts exhibition game has been set for Tuesday, April 4, at 6:15 p.m.

Ticket sales start today. Prices are $5 for a general admission ticket, with all of the proceeds going toward the Chattanooga State Athletic Department. “We encourage a large crowd for this event – this is a big part of our being able to hold this game every year,” states head coach Greg Dennis.

The ChattState Tiger team is no pushover. The men play to win and often give the Lookouts a run for their money. Win or lose, the evening is full of fun and excitement. “Our goal is to sell more than 1,500 tickets this year, so help us fill up the stadium to support our student-athletes,” said Mr. Dennis.

Tickets are available at ChattState by calling Greg Dennis at 423-697-2418 or through the Lookouts box office at the AT&T Stadium. Tickets also may be purchased on game night.
